Who has the best price on Model A Sedan patch Panels? YOU do! Go by a body shop and get a damaged hood or other large panel, go home and cut out the size and shape you need. I figured out a long time ago I can buy poorly made patch panels or I can make my own poorly fitting patch panels http://www.jalopyjournal.com/ubbthreads/images/graemlins/grin.gif Actually my homemade parts work very well.

I looked for the same stuff when I was going to repair the rot on my '30 Tudor (R.I.P.)

I just got sheetmetal and hammered it into shape instead. ALOT cheaper, ALOT more work, but it was a learning experience that sparked my fondness for metal fabrication. Oh yeah...ALOT more pride than buying preformed panels.

But, if you're set on buying, www.fordor.com (http://www.fordor.com) is also another good source. Good luck!

i got the lower panels for my 30 pickup from MIKE'S AFORDABLE PARTS. the only problem was when i lined up all 3 panels non of the body lines where close to being the same. save the money on the panels and buy a sheetmetal brake http://www.jalopyjournal.com/ubbthreads/images/graemlins/grin.gif find a local sheetmetal shop near you and check there dumpster for good metal. most chuck out more then any of us need for most jobs.
